Medical malpractice

Our New York cerebral palsy attorneys understand that the diagnosis of a brain damaged infant can be extremely stressful for parents. It can also be financially burdensome. Medical costs, special equipment and [Redirect-Java] therapy costs can quickly add up. A child suffering from CP may not be able to work in the future in certain jobs, which can affect family finances.

If your child was diagnosed with a birth injury because of the negligence of a hospital or doctor, [Redirect-302] you may be entitled to compensation for a wide variety of damages. A medical malpractice lawsuit aims to collect damages that meet all of your child’s current and future needs. These damages can include future medical expenses, disability payments and pain, suffering, loss in quality of life, and other damages arising from your child's CP diagnosis.

A redlands cerebral palsy lawyer - vimeo.com, palsy attorney with years of experience can manage all the legalities that surround a medical malpractice claim. They will gather medical records, talk to experts and witnesses, and gather other evidence to show that your child's injuries were caused by a breach in duty by the defendant. In most cases, a settlement can be reached outside of court. If this isn't possible the lawsuit will be decided by a jury or a judge.

Birth injury

Cerebral palsy is one of the most frequently reported birth injury in the United States, and it can have a significant impact on the life of a child. The condition can affect posture, mobility as well as coordination, reflexes and speech. It can also cause mental retardation, vision loss, or hearing loss. The emotional and financial strains of caring for a child with cerebral disabilities can cause parents to be overwhelmed. A lawsuit can help them obtain compensation. It is essential to contact an attorney for cerebral palsy immediately. The lawyer should have the experience to prove medical negligence. This is the process of proving that the healthcare provider was obligated to provide the victim with reasonable care and failed to provide it, resulting in injuries that could have been prevented. The lawyer must demonstrate that the breach directly caused the victim to suffer from CP and that their family has suffered real harm due to the breach.

A good Morgantown birth injury lawyer will be able calculate the projected and current costs families face in order in order to take care of their child with CP. This does not include only medical expenses but as well other costs like home and vehicle modifications, assistive devices, and lost income due to inability to work.

Statute of limitations

Cerebral palsy is a lifelong condition that affects a child's ability to walk and talk as well as to complete the most basic tasks. While some children are able to be independent, others require assistance with everyday activities. The symptoms of CP tend to improve with age but there is no cure. Patients suffering from the condition could be compensated for their losses. A New York City cerebral Palsy lawyer can assist you in filing a lawsuit against the medical professionals accountable for your child's injuries.

Each state has a statute of limitations. This is the legal term that describes the time limit you have to bring a lawsuit. It is important to partner with an experienced birth injury lawyer to ensure your case is completed in a timely manner. The longer the statute is and the longer it takes, the more difficult it will be to win your case.

In a lawsuit in a lawsuit, the plaintiff (the person who is filing the claim) and the defendant (usually a hospital or healthcare professional) will exchange evidence such as written documents and expert testimony. The goal is to reach a settlement that will compensate the victim for their losses. If both parties are unable reach an agreement on a settlement, the case will be heard. During the trial, both sides will be able to present their arguments in front of the judge or a third-party mediator. The mediator will determine who wins.

Damages

Cerebral Palsy may affect muscle coordination, and can cause health issues for children. It may be caused by brain damage that affects the White Matter, which is usually due to lack oxygen and serious infections. It can also be caused by birth trauma or genetic mutations. Whatever causes cerebral palsy in a child the condition can last for a long time and affect many body parts. If your child is suffering from this condition legal counsel can help you file a lawsuit against the medical professional or hospital responsible for his or her injury.

Raising a child with disabilities can be a huge financial burden. The lifetime cost of care could be greater than $1 million according to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ention. A cerebral palsy lawyer can help families obtain compensation to cover these expenses.

A lawyer will look into the circumstances surrounding the child's injuries, and determine if medical malpractice took place. They will analyze the evidence and conduct interviews with medical experts. This will help them demonstrate that the medical professional violated their duty of care and directly caused the injury.

If an attorney can show that medical malpractice has caused cerebral palsy in a child, they can receive compensation for damages. These damages can include ongoing medical care, special education costs lost income and pain and suffering and a diminished quality of life.
